1900s wooden steamer trunk with brass and leather accents by Paul Romand, France By: Paul Romand Material: wood, leather, metal, brass, zinc, copper Technique: carved, hand-carved, hand-crafted, cast, molded, metalwork, polished Dimensions: 18.5 in x 31.5 in x 22 in Date: early 20th century, circa 1900 Style: Belle Époque, Arts Crafts Place of origin: France Crafted in France during the early 20th century, this wooden steamer trunk with brass and leather details carries the mark of Paul Romand, successor to the historic Maison Mermillod, a Parisian workshop established in 1794 and renowned for its expertise in travel goods and fine packing cases. The label inside links it directly to 213 Rue Saint-Honoré, a legendary address in the history of French luxury, once home to the atelier where Louis Vuitton apprenticed before founding his own house. The trunk reveals meticulous craftsmanship in its wooden structure reinforced with brass and copper fittings, polished leather borders, and hand-worked metal mounts that balance durability with elegance. The interior preserves its original compartments, conceived to store garments, personal items, and objects of art, reflecting the lifestyle and demands of refined travel during the Belle Époque. More than a utilitarian object, it embodies the Parisian tradition of artisanal excellence at the crossroads of function and sophistication, standing as a testament to the cultural and artistic spirit that shaped the decorative arts in France at the turn of the century.
